plan-orchestrator
SolidRoute hierarchical-planning intents to the correct backing script. Use when the user invokes /aura-frog:plan (with or without subcommand), mentions plan verbs (expand/next/replan/promote/archive/freeze/thaw/undo/status/conflicts), or types a plan-vocabulary bare word with .claude/plans/active.json present. Owns verb table, intent classifier, and 3-stage routing pipeline.
